      Product Manager Interview

      3 Jul 2024
      Anonymous interview candidate
      London, England
      No offer
      Negative experience
      Average interview

      Application

      I applied online. The process took 2 months. I interviewed at IntelliSense.io (London, England) in Jun 2024

      Interview

      1 - Call with HR: first of all, this had to be rescheduled a number of times over the course of a month (yes, HR screening after a month of applying). I found it a little frustrating. Questions were very standard: why are you interested in the role etc. 2 - Call with the Hiring Manager: PM competency questions 3 - Take Home Task: tell us what app you would build if you had resources for 6 months. the app is supposed to address a specific challenge within the mining value chain (n/a for the platform PM which I applied for). They advertise themselves as "built by the miners for the miners" and indeed many of the employees are from the industry. I thought this could be an issue in my case and it turned out to be as they decided to move forward with other candidates whose experiences more closely align with their needs, so I would not recommend people without mining background to apply for a product role at this company. Working on a case study was not the best use of my time, but alas, it happens.

      Interview questions [1]

      Question 1

      How would you make money with this app you propose given our clients' assets have varying sizes (a small operator with a few assets and big operator with bigger assets, hence bigger data sets)
